Choosing software becomes easier when you know the features that really matter.
A real-time inventory management system updates inventory information as inventory is bought or sold. Stock mismatch will not occur and you’ll be able to take business decisions promptly.
Barcode inventory eliminates manual data entry and speeds up the billing process. You don’t need to type the details but simply scan the product.
An optimal inventory management software integrates purchase management and sales management modules. By automatically updating inventory with every purchase and sale, you don’t need to do double work.
In case of Indian business, GST billing must be integrated into inventory management system. Integrating inventory management and GST billing system facilitates easy invoicing and tax calculations without using different software applications.
Companies having several warehouses or stores must manage inventory from one dashboard for all warehouses and stores.It facilitates efficient warehouse and stock transfer management.
Receiving automatic notifications about reorder of products is very useful as it helps to prevent loss of sales.
Inventory reports provide information regarding which items are best-selling, which items are moving slow, seasonal demand, and buying patterns. Improved inventory reports help to make better business .
Business inventory management software that runs on cloud technology gives the owner an opportunity to check the inventory at any time through a laptop or a mobile phone, which is convenient for businesses with several branches.
Various users require various permission levels. By guaranteeing that workers can only access vital information, access points improve security.
Inventory software should be integrated with accounting software so as to avoid duplicating data entry processes.
Many companies focus on software price, but the cheaper option often ends up being more expensive in the long run.
Avoid these common mistakes:
Choosing software based only on price: Low-cost software may lack important features your business will need later.
Ignoring scalability: Your inventory system should support business growth without requiring a complete replacement.
Skipping customer support checks: Reliable technical support becomes important when facing operational issues.
Buying software that’s too complicated: A simple interface encourages faster adoption by employees and reduces training time.
Not requesting a product demo: Testing software helps you understand whether it fits your daily operations.
Ignoring integrations: Inventory software should work with billing software, accounting software, and other business tools.
Making a thoughtful decision now saves time, money, and frustration later.
